MONDAY PDB – America beware: A secretive Chinese force is becoming the US military’s biggest challenge. The unit has tested hundreds of missiles and developed weapons capable of evading U.S. defenses.

China’s Rocket Force has built one of the largest missile forces in the world, in preparation for a possible invasion of Taiwan.

This powerful missile force capable of deep strikes into the United States could greatly complicate any U.S. defense of Taiwan.

Air Force’s next nuclear missile at risk after costs spike. The next nuclear missile program has exceeded its planned costs severely enough to trigger a report to Congress, potentially putting the missile’s survival at risk.

The US is failing to quickly field hypersonic missile defenses against China. The Pentagon warned last year that China already possesses “the world’s leading hypersonic arsenal” and is sprinting to field more advanced offensive capabilities. These would allow Beijing to conduct a prompt strike that paralyzes America’s command-and-control and missile-defense capabilities.
